Приколы линукса

Опубликовано admin 18.12.2007

На днях, путем эксперементов убил корневой раздел своей линукс системы, после чего даже попытка поставить линукс поверх самого себя не удалась, программа инсталляции сообщила о том что предыдущей установки линукс не обнаружено. Начинаю переустанавливать систему полностью, паралельно предвкушаю что мне предстоит сделать, этож все настройки, пароли, картинка на рабочем столе в конце концов … :) Но вы не представляете моего удивления, когда у меня после всех манипуляций с установкой системы, я получил обратно свой родной рабочий стол со всеми настройками. Причем сохранено абсолютно все: от последних посещяемых страниц в браузере, до паролей и писем в электронной почте. Вот такая вот особенности линукс системы.

Все это объясняется очень просто, дело в том, что по желанию, при установке линукс системы мы можем самостоятельно выбрать как будет разделен винчестер и указать на каких разделах, какие данные будут сохраняться, это называется точки монтирования. Например желательно сделать так чтоб точка монтирования /home/ в котором хранятся все пользовательские данные, находилась на разделе физически отделенном от раздела в который монтируется главная точка монтирования / (root). В таком случае чтобы не случилось с самой системой вцелом, данные пользователя и все настройки не могут быть повреждены. Даже переустановив системы вы ничего не теряете. Едиственное, что нужно для продолжения корректной работы с системой так это доустановить все программы, которые были установлены до краха системы. Все настройки этих программ, также сохранены и повторная настройка не понадобится.

Правда все вышеперечисленное, не относится к случаям физического повреждения разделов вследствии действия вирусов или сбоя аппаратной части винчестера, поэтому не забывайте делать резервные копии.

Sendmail и его особенность в SuSe 10.3

Опубликовано admin 26.11.2007

Некоторое время назад, мне пришлось принять участие в настройке почтового сервера sendmail под операционной системой SuSe Linux 10.3. И все бы хорошо, да столкнулся с такой проблемкой: на локальной машине все работает, а с сетевой машины почта не уходит (ошибка - почтовый сервер не найден). Как оказалось не отвечает на запросы 25 порт сервера и соответственно сетевая машина не имеет возможности отправлять почту через настраиваемый почтовый сервер.

Перекопали конфигурационный файл sendmail вдоль и поперек но так ничего и не нашли. Запросы по форумам и поиск в сети интернет практически ничего не давал. На команду netstat -n -a сервер выдавал информацию о том что sendmail слушает 25 порт исключительно на локальной машине 127.0.0.1:25 LISTEN. Все так и закончилось бы "плохо" если бы не наткнулся на одну единственную поправку к настройке почтового сервера, в которой было сказано что "… но если вы используете операционную систему SuSe Linux…", то необходимо посетить кофигурационный файл /etc/sysconfig/mail и поменять в строке

SMTPD_LISTEN_REMOTE="no"

на

SMTPD_LISTEN_REMOTE="yes"

тем самым разрешив слушать удаленные подключения к 25 порту. После чего для проверки еще раз используем комманду netstan -n -a и наблюдаем 0.0.0.0:25 LISTEN. Благодарю за внимание, почтовый сервер работает :-)


Copyright © 2007 Компания Венец. All rights reserved.
Internet Map Яндекс цитирования Рейтинг блогов